How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Orange Lake?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Orange Lake Studio Apartments | $1,317 | $1,010 | $1,700 |
| Orange Lake 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,264 | $899 | $2,717 |
| Orange Lake 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,336 | $739 | $3,462 |
| Orange Lake 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,500 | $659 | $3,875 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
